MAX13487EESA+ Description 
The MAX13487EESA+ is an RS-422/RS-485 interface IC with hot-plug capability for half-duplex communications.
The MAX13487EESA+ has an unrestricted swing rate, allowing transmission speeds up to 500 kbps. It is available in a SOIC-8 package. MAX13487EESA+
Features 
• AutoDirection Saves Space and BOM Cost-AutoDirection Enables Driver Automatically on  Transmission, Eliminating an Opto or Other Discrete Means of Isolation-8-Pin SO Package
• Robust Protection
Features for Telecom, Industrial, and Isolated Applications-Hot-Swap Capability to Eliminate False Transitions on the Bus During Power-Up or Live Insertion-Extended ESD Protection for RS-485 I/O Pins (±15kV Human Body Model)
• Options Optimize Designs for Speed or Errorless Data Transmission-Enhanced Slew-Rate Limiting Facilitates Error Free Data Transmission (MAX13487E)-High-Speed Version (MAX13488E) Allows for Transmission Speeds Up to 16Mbps
• 1/4-Unit Load, Allowing Up to 128 Transceivers on the Bus MAX13487EESA+ Applications 
• Isolated RS-485 Interfaces
• Utility Meters
• Industrial Controls
• Industrial Motor Drives
• Automated HVAC Systems
